Web9 Jul 2013 · Engine-driven boats with a propeller generally suck water into the propeller (“suction screw current”) and eject water from the propeller (“discharge screw current”), but there is third effect due to the propeller’s rotation known as “unequal blade thrust,” and this has an effect on boat handling commonly known as “ prop walk .”. WebThe RYA Powerboat Level 1 course is an introduction to boating techniques for launching and recovering a boat from a road trailer, everyday boat handling and the use of safety equipment. This is a great introduction to power boating which emphasizes safety aspects in particular launching, which are sometimes missed out on courses where the …

WebRYA Powerboat Level 2. This two day course provides a level of training that is ideal for anyone from the casual weekend user through to some commercial users. You will be taught launching and recovery, use and care of safety equipment, basic knots, fast and slow speed boat handling, use of trim, towing, man overboard, anchoring and securing to ...
